Local tips
- Arrive early in the morning for a quieter experience and to catch the sunrise over the water.
- Bring a waterproof bag for your belongings to keep them safe while kayaking.
- Don't forget your sunscreen, even if the day seems cloudy!
- Check local weather conditions before heading out to ensure a safe kayaking experience.
- Consider taking a guided tour if you're new to kayaking or want to learn more about the local area.
